Solution for 5u^2+6=17u equation:


Simplifying
5u2 + 6 = 17u

Reorder the terms:
6 + 5u2 = 17u

Solving
6 + 5u2 = 17u

Solving for variable 'u'.

Reorder the terms:
6 + -17u + 5u2 = 17u + -17u

Combine like terms: 17u + -17u = 0
6 + -17u + 5u2 = 0

Factor a trinomial.
(2 + -5u)(3 + -1u)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(2 + -5u)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 2 + -5u = 0 Solving 2 + -5u = 0 Move all terms containing u to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+ -5u =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+ -5u = 0 + -2 -5u =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 0 + -2 = -2 -5u = -2 Divide each side by '-5'. u = 0.4 Simplifying u = 0.4

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(3 + -1u)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 3 + -1u = 0 Solving 3 + -1u = 0 Move all terms containing u to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-3' to each side of the equation. 3 + -3 + -1u =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0 0 + -1u = 0 + -3 -1u =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 0 + -3 = -3 -1u = -3 Divide each side by '-1'. u = 3 Simplifying u = 3

Solution

u = {0.4, 3}
